According to the data from the years 2004 - 2018 the average number of fire incidents per year is 12. The highest number of fires - 28 took place in 2011, and the least - 3 in 2012. The data has a growing trend.
34.5% incidents where reported in the morning and 65.5% in the evening. The most fires (23.2%) took place on Saturday, and the least (9.6%) on Thursday.
Based on the 177 incident reports from years 2004 - 2018 most fires (20.9%) took place during March, and the least (1.7%) in May.
Out of all 292 cases reported during the years 2004 - 2018, the most belonged to the categories: Fire (60.6%), Good Intent Call (16.1%), and False Alarm (7.5%).
When looking into fire subcategories, the most reports belonged to: Structure Fires (47.5%), and Outside Fires (40.1%).
